Chris and Monika take the trip to Leukerbad and the Gemmi Pass, both located in the Swiss Alps to do some winter photography in the snow. Come and take the trip together with us, including the ride on the Gemmibahn cable car, that’ll lift us up over 3000 ft in just a few minutes. And of course Chris has some snow photography tips ready for you in this video.
